WebJan 7, 2024 · Then complete following steps: 1. Open start menu. Type cmd in the search box and then select Command Prompt from the search results. 2. At the command window, type "net user [user name] [new password]" and then press Enter. The user account password will be changed to the new one. WebSep 11, 2011 · If you want to change password for a domain account, you can do it by running the below command. net user loginid * /domain Next, you will be prompted twice to enter the password and on successful completion your domain account password will be reset. You can also provide the password in the command itself as explained above.
